Eswatini vs Mauritania statistics compared

Updated on by Georank team

Eswatini has a population of 1.24M (ranked 157/197), compared with 5.17M in Mauritania (ranked 125/197). Eswatini's land area is 6,641 sq mi versus 397,955 sq mi for Mauritania (ranked 154th vs. 28th).

By GDP, Eswatini ranks 162/197 ($4.86B) and Mauritania ranks 153/197 ($10.9B). By GDP per capita, Eswatini ranks 131/197 ($3,910), while Mauritania ranks 156/197 ($2,110).
